Lemco Management Group Gets New Name As Group Looks Ahead

Just one year after the sale of Lemco Management Group, the new company announced a dramatic re-branding of the company from top to bottom.

Denver, CO (PRWEB) April 10, 2006 -- The Company announced today that Retail Powersports Management Group will be the new name of Lemco Management Group.

Retail Powersports Management Group (RPM Group); formerly Lemco Management Group is the nation's largest motorcycle training group with over 300 members and has been in business since 1980.

According to the president and CEO of Retail Powersports Management Group, Sam Dantzler, major changes are underway and many have already been implemented. “We are moving forward with plans to not only redesign the corporate look and feel, but we are also making fundamental changes in our business strategy, partner relationships and core training classes and offerings for our clients.” Dantzler says. “These changes signify the evolution and growth of our company; the management team is very excited to let our customers know about our plans” he adds.

RPM Group plans on keeping their benchmark offerings such as 20-Clubs, In-House training, Management Development Programs, Finance & Insurance training and dealer support services and is implementing new services such as: one-on-one business consultations, a comprehensive dealership insurance policy including property casualty insurance, financial resources for dealers designed specifically for the powersports industry, exclusive powersports staffing services and many more services are on the horizon.

In addition to the new name, new image and new offerings underway, RPM Group plans to expand their offerings beyond motorcycle dealerships to other associated markets that are in need of business process management and best process training.

About RPM Group

Retail Powersports Management Group (formerly Lemco Management Group) is the oldest and largest dealer-training group in the country. Since 1980 RPM Group has been successfully recruiting and training top dealers to significantly improve the way dealers do business. A core offering is the 20-Club, which is made up of approximately 20 non-competing dealers who share monthly financial information and who help other 20-Club members improve their profitability.
